What is freelance AI math training?

Freelance AI Math Training involves working independently to create, annotate, or review mathematical data and problems used to train artificial intelligence models. Freelancers in this role may develop math questions, provide step-by-step solutions, or label data to help improve AI systems’ understanding of mathematical concepts. This work is typically done remotely and can vary from basic arithmetic to advanced topics, depending on the AI application. It is a growing field as AI companies seek high-quality, human-generated math data to enhance their algorithms.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a freelance AI math trainer?

To thrive as a Freelance AI Math Trainer, you need a strong background in mathematics, experience with machine learning concepts, and often an advanced degree in a quantitative field. Familiarity with programming languages like Python, data annotation tools, and platforms such as TensorFlow or PyTorch is typically required. Excellent communication, attention to detail, and the ability to explain complex topics clearly are standout soft skills in this role. These skills are crucial for accurately training AI systems, ensuring data quality, and effectively collaborating with teams or clients.

Job description

Inside the Role

In this role, as a lead AI engineer, you will be responsible for the end-to-end delivery, adoption, and value realization of AI-enabled solutions. The role provides technical leadership, delivery oversight, people leadership, and strategic direction to ensure AI applications are successfully designed, developed, deployed, operated, and adopted across Procurement and Supply Chain functions. The AI lead serves as the primary owner of technical execution and business outcomes, leading a cross-functional team of AI Engineers, Data Engineers, and business stakeholders. This position balances technical expertise, product ownership, stakeholder management, and people leadership to drive scalable AI and data solutions that deliver measurable business value.
